BBC/Jack Hadaway-WellerA woman suffered serious injuries when she was hit by a bus outside York Station, police said.
The incident happened at about 11:00 GMT, with Station Road closed to allow for investigations. It has since reopened.
The pedestrian was taken to hospital by ambulance with injuries that were serious but not life-threatening, North Yorkshire Police said.
Traffic had earlier been warned to avoid the area, with bus services diverted and rail passengers urged to use alternative entrances to the station.
